Britain permanently scraps 'green' costs for energy-intensive industry

LONDON, Nov 25 (Reuters) - Britain will permanently exclude energy-intensive industries such as steel and chemicals from extra costs to support green energy projects, finance minister George Osborne said on Wednesday.
